According to Yangtze Evening News, on October 4, Swedish ‘Eco-Activist’ Greta Thunberg was reportedly subjected to brutal treatment after being detained by the Israeli military.
On October 1, the Israeli Navy intercepted 42 ships from the ‘Global Resilience Flotilla’ carrying humanitarian supplies to Gaza, detaining over 470 activists.
On October 4, 137 detained activists were returned to Turkey, while Greta remained in custody. A Swedish diplomat who visited Greta revealed that she was locked in a cell infested with bedbugs, showing signs of dehydration, insufficient intake of water and food, and developing rashes on her skin.
Previously, the Israeli Foreign Ministry had dismissed reports of mistreatment of detainees as ‘outright lies’.
